Enhanced second-chance algorithm.
When we increase the second-chance algorithm by considering both the reference bit and the modify bit as an order pair. We have the following four possible classes.
a) (0,0) neither recently used nor modified - best page to replace.
b) (0,1) not recently used but modified - not quite as good.
c) (1,0) recently used but clean - it probably will be used again soon.
